Navigating the IELTS: A Comprehensive Guide on How to Register and Prepare for the Test
The International English Language Testing System, typically known as IELTS, is a worldwide acknowledged English language efficiency test for non-native English language speakers. It is created to examine the language capabilities of prospects who wish to study, work, or migrate to countries where English is the primary language of interaction. This guide aims to offer an in-depth summary of the IELTS, consisting of how to sign up, prepare, and eventually, prosper in the exam.
Understanding the IELTSWhat is IELTS?
IELTS is a test co-owned by the British Council, IDP: IELTS Australia, and Cambridge Assessment English. It assesses a candidate's ability in reading, writing, listening, and speaking English. The test is offered in 2 formats: Academic and General Training. The Academic test is suitable for those who wish to study at a university or expert organization, while the General Training test is intended at individuals preparing to move to an English-speaking nation for work or training.
Test Structure
The IELTS test is developed to be completed in under 3 hours, omitting the speaking area, which is performed on a different day. The test structure is as follows:

Listening (30 minutes)
Candidates listen to four recorded texts and respond to 40 questions.The texts vary from conversations to monologues and are usually associated with daily social scenarios, academic topics, and general training.
Checking out (60 minutes)
The Academic test includes 3 long texts, varying from detailed and factual to discursive and analytical.The General Training test consists of texts from books, publications, newspapers, notifications, ads, company handbooks, and guidelines.
Composing (60 minutes)
The Academic test consists of two jobs: a 150-word report explaining a graph, table, chart, or diagram, and a 250-word essay in response to an argument or issue.The General Training test involves writing a 150-word letter and a 250-word essay.
Speaking (11-14 minutes)
This face-to-face interview evaluates speaking skills through a series of concerns and conversations.The speaking test is divided into 3 parts: an introduction and interview, a long turn where the prospect speaks on a particular topic, and a two-way conversation.Signing up for IELTSHow to Register
Signing up for the IELTS is a straightforward process, but it needs mindful attention to information. Here are the steps to follow:

Choose the Test Type
Choose whether you require to take the Academic or General Training test based on your function.
Find a Test Center
Find a test center near you. IELTS is offered in over 140 nations and there are many test centers worldwide.
Inspect Test Dates
Check out the main IELTS website or contact your picked test center to learn the available test dates.
Complete the Application Form
Submit the application, which can be found on the IELTS site or at your test center.Supply accurate individual details, including your name, date of birth, and passport details.
Pay the Fee
Pay the registration cost, which differs by location. Payment can typically be made online, by bank transfer, or in person at the test center.
Arrange the Speaking Test
After paying, you will need to schedule your speaking test. The expense of the Buy IELTS Exam Online Test test varies depending upon the nation and test center. On average, it ranges from ₤ 185 to ₤ 265 GBP. It's finest to inspect the official IELTS website or contact your local test center for the most accurate details.
The length of time are the IELTS results legitimate?
IELTS results are legitimate for 2 years from the date of the test. However, it's essential to consult the organization or company you are applying to, as they might have particular requirements regarding the credibility of the outcomes.
Can I retake the IELTS if I am not satisfied with my score?
Yes, you can retake the IELTS as lots of times as you need, but you must wait at least 90 days between test attempts. Each retake requires a brand-new registration and the payment of the complete test cost.
What is the IELTS score range?
The IELTS score range is from 0 to 9. Each band score represents an efficiency level, with 9 being the greatest and 0 being the lowest. A band score of 6.5 or higher is generally considered a great score.
How is the IELTS speaking test carried out?
The IELTS speaking test is a face-to-face interview with a licensed IELTS examiner. It includes three parts:
Part 1: Introduction and interview (4-5 minutes)Part 2: Long turn (3-4 minutes)Part 3: Two-way discussion (4-5 minutes)Can I take the IELTS online?
Yes, IELTS offers a computer-delivered choice in lots of test centers. The computer-delivered test has the same content, format, and scoring as the paper-based test, but it is taken on a computer instead of on paper. The speaking test is still performed in person.
What should I do if I have a disability or unique requirement?
IELTS test centers are committed to providing level playing fields for all prospects. If you have an impairment or unique requirement, call your test center as soon as possible to discuss your needs. They can provide accommodations such as additional time, a different space, or other required support.
